United Cerebral Palsy of Georgia is seeking an On-Site Coordinator in Grimsby to oversee daily management and team development. The ideal candidate should possess excellent communication, organizational skills, and experience in relevant software. This role involves training new employees, resolving payroll queries, and ensuring timely payroll submission. A full driving license and flexible working hours are essential.
Compensation is £14 per hour for a 40-hour work week, paid weekly.
